Introduction Swavalambi Sarathi Scheme is a self-employment promotion initiative of the Government of Karnataka aimed at helping unemployed individuals from economically weaker sections establish sustainable livelihoods through vehicle-based businesses. The scheme provides financial assistance in the form of a government subsidy for purchasing commercial vehicles, enabling beneficiaries to generate regular income through passenger transport, goods transportation, and related services. The scheme is implemented through various state development corporations catering to Minority, Scheduled Caste (SC), Scheduled Tribe (ST), and Backwards Class communities. Under the scheme, eligible applicants can purchase vehicles such as passenger auto-rickshaws, taxis, light commercial vehicles, and goods carriers with the support of subsidy and institutional finance. Depending on the beneficiary category, the government provides a subsidy ranging from 50% to 75% of the approved vehicle cost, subject to prescribed limits. While SC/ST beneficiaries can receive assistance up to ₹4 lakh, Minority and Backwards Class applicants can avail subsidy up to ₹3 lakh. The remaining amount is generally financed through nationalised banks, scheduled banks, or other approved financial institutions. The primary objective of the scheme is to encourage self-employment among unemployed youth and reduce dependency on traditional wage-based jobs. By facilitating vehicle ownership, the scheme creates opportunities for beneficiaries to operate commercial transport services independently and build long-term financial stability. In addition to financial support, applicants are required to fulfil eligibility criteria related to age, income, residence, driving licence, and community category, ensuring that assistance reaches genuinely deserving beneficiaries. The scheme operates through online application systems managed by the respective implementing agencies, including Karnataka Minorities Development Corporation (KMDC), Backwards Classes Development Corporation, and other notified authorities. After verification of eligibility, loan approval, vehicle purchase, registration, insurance, and compliance with scheme conditions, the subsidy amount is released through Direct Benefit Transfer (DBT). Through this integrated approach of subsidy and bank finance, Karnataka Swavalambi Sarathi Scheme serves as an important livelihood-generation program that supports entrepreneurship and economic empowerment across various disadvantaged communities in the state. Benefits Financial assistance for purchasing commercial vehicles for self-employment. Support for passenger auto-rickshaws, taxis, goods vehicles, and other approved transport vehicles. SC/ST beneficiaries can receive a subsidy up to 75% of vehicle cost, subject to a maximum of ₹4 lakh. Minority beneficiaries can receive subsidy up to 50% of vehicle cost or ₹3 lakh, whichever is lower. Backward Class beneficiaries can receive a subsidy up to 50% of the unit cost or ₹3 lakh, whichever is lower. Additional support of up to ₹75,000 may be available for eligible auto-rickshaw purchases. Remaining vehicle cost can be financed through bank loans. The subsidy amount is released through Direct Benefit Transfer (DBT). Eligibility Minority Community Must belong to a recognised minority community of Karnataka. Permanent resident of Karnataka. Age between 18 and 55 years. Annual family income should not exceed ₹6 lakh. No family member should be employed in a government organisation. Must possess a valid driving licence. Should not have availed vehicle subsidy under similar schemes earlier. Should not be a defaulter of KMDC loans. Backward Classes Must belong to eligible Backwards Class categories. Permanent resident of Karnataka. Age between 21 and 45 years. Valid Light Motor Vehicle driving licence required. Annual family income should not exceed ₹98,000 (Rural) or ₹1,20,000 (Urban). Must be unemployed. Aadhaar-linked bank account is mandatory. Only one member per family can avail the benefit. Should not have received similar assistance previously. SC/ST Category Must belong to Scheduled Caste or Scheduled Tribe community. Resident of Karnataka for at least 15 years. Age between 21 and 56 years. Valid driving licence required. Annual family income should not exceed ₹1.50 lakh (Rural) or ₹2 lakh (Urban). No family member should be employed in Government or Semi-Government service. Applicant or family should not have received similar benefits earlier. Register using Aadhaar number and mobile number. Complete OTP verification. Select Swavalambi Sarathi Scheme. Enter applicant, vehicle, and bank details. Upload required documents. Review the application and submit it. Authorities will verify the application. Approved applicants receive the subsidy after completing vehicle purchase formalities. For Other Eligible Categories Visit the designated online portal Seva Sindhu. Register and access the application form. Fill in all required details. Upload supporting documents. Submit the application online. District authorities verify eligibility and documents. Approved applications are forwarded to participating banks. Complete loan processing and vehicle purchase. Finish registration, insurance, and tax formalities. Subsidy is released after final verification. What is Karnataka Swavalambi Sarathi Scheme?It is a self-employment scheme that provides subsidy assistance for purchasing commercial vehicles. Q. Who can apply for the scheme?Eligible SC, ST, Minority, and Backward Class applicants meeting the prescribed conditions can apply. Q. What is the maximum subsidy available?SC/ST beneficiaries can receive up to ₹4 lakh, while Minority and Backward Class beneficiaries can receive up to ₹3 lakh. Q. Is a driving licence mandatory?Yes, a valid driving licence is required for vehicle-related assistance. Q. Can employed persons apply?The scheme is primarily intended for unemployed eligible applicants. Q. Can more than one family member receive benefits?No, generally only one eligible member from a family can avail the benefit. Q. Is bank finance available under the scheme?Yes, the remaining vehicle cost can be financed through participating banks and financial institutions. Q. How is the subsidy released?The subsidy amount is transferred directly to the beneficiary's bank account after verification and completion of required formalities. Q. Can the vehicle be sold immediately after purchase?No, beneficiaries must comply with scheme conditions regarding ownership and transfer restrictions. Q. How can applicants track their application status?Applicants can check their status online through the designated application portal.
